Senior Manager, Strategy & Operations

t0.ai
San Francisco Bay Area
Full-time

Responsibilities:

* Define and execute the end-to-end partnerships strategy across accounting firms, VC portfolio networks, PE firms, fintech app ecosystems, and Airwallex’s existing customer base as a distribution channel.

* Source, negotiate, and close partnership agreements, owning the full lifecycle from first meeting through to measurable revenue impact and ongoing performance management.

* Build a repeatable, data-driven channel playbook that compounds over time, including ICP definition, qualification criteria, incentives, enablement, reporting, and partner onboarding processes.

* Design and implement operational systems that scale us from initial customers to hundreds, including onboarding and activation workflows, pricing and packaging experiments, process documentation, and internal tooling.

* Own customer onboarding end to end, working directly with CFOs and finance leaders to understand their workflows, ensure a smooth implementation, and shorten time-to-value.

* Translate customer and partner feedback into clear product insights and requirements for engineering, helping shape the roadmap across onboarding, integrations, and core product experience.

* Hire, lead, and develop the operations and partnerships function over time, setting the operating cadence, metrics, and standards for execution as the team scales.

Minimum qualifications:

* 7+ years of experience in strategy, operations, go-to-market, or business development in high-growth environments such as fintech, B2B SaaS, or technology-driven companies.

* Demonstrated ability to design and run go-to-market experiments, including pricing models, market sizing, and competitive analysis that inform commercial strategy.

* Proven experience working directly with senior external stakeholders such as CFOs, finance leaders, or VC / PE partners, with strong executive presence in high-stakes conversations.

* Comfort working with technical products and data; you do not need to code, but you are curious about how AI and finance systems work and can translate between technical and non-technical audiences.

* Strong bias to action, with a track record of running fast, scrappy tests and shipping impact, rather than optimizing slide decks or theoretical frameworks.

*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to collaborate across product, engineering, sales, and marketing to drive outcomes.

Preferred qualifications:

* Experience at an MBB or other top-tier management consulting firm, or equivalent strategic experience in a leading technology or fintech company.

* Hands-on experience building or scaling partnership channels (for example with accounting firms, VC/PE ecosystems, or technology platforms) from zero to a repeatable playbook.

* Prior ownership of customer onboarding or post-sale operations for complex, technical products sold to finance or enterprise stakeholders.

* Familiarity with AI, data, or infrastructure products, and enthusiasm for shaping how AI and modern finance systems transform the office of the CFO.
